The homes at Hollygate Park are all built to meet the criteria of Lifetime Homes. This means they have been designed to be suitable for residents throughout different milestones in their lives, as they have been uniquely planned to last homeowners a lifetime.

Andy and Emma Bentley came across the development when they were looking to move closer to family. The property was ideal for them, because it would accommodate their daughter Lola, 9, who is severely disabled and uses a wheelchair. 

Lifetime Homes are ordinary homes which must meet 16 design criteria, including an accessible bathroom, approaches to entrances (either level or on a gentle slope) and wide parking spaces. The downstairs bathroom is wheelchair accessible and can easily be adapted into a wet room, meaning Lola can live on the ground floor of the home, and there are already sockets in place by the staircase if the family decide to put a stair lift in.

Lifetime Homes features at Hollygate Park include:

  • Wider doorways and well-designed rooms and hallways to allow for access and ease of movement, ideal for wheelchair users and families with young children.
  • Provision to install a stair lift or through-the-floor lift, as well as ceilings with the capability to support hoists, allowing for access between bedrooms and bathrooms for those with reduced mobility.
  • Downstairs spaces planned to ensure anyone unable to use the stairs can live comfortably on the ground floor for a period of time. This downstairs cloakroom also has the potential to be adapted with showering facilities and grab rails if this looks to be a longer term solution.
  • Service controls including electrical switches and sockets, TV, telephone, computer points, central heating thermostat and mains water stop taps at a height and distance easily reachable for people with low mobility.

Andy says: “When we chose the home we knew that we would have to plan for Lola’s disability and be prepared if her condition was to deteriorate.

“The Lifetime Homes features are massively helpful to us because we’re aware of how expensive making adaptions to your home can be and this is something we needed to consider. Lola is already benefitting from the larger doorways which allow her to get in and out of the home and the downstairs bathroom which makes it much easier for everyone as she doesn’t have to go upstairs.
